Summary

Creates the Uninsured Motorist Verification Advisory Committee Act. Provides that the Secretary of State shall establish and appoint an Uninsured Motorist Verification Advisory Committee consisting of representatives of the Department of Insurance and the insurance industry for the purpose of designing an electronic motor vehicle liability insurance verification program, including methods of funding, implementing, and operating the program. Provides that the program must: (1) require insurance companies to make relevant insurance information available to the Secretary; (2) provide a means of electronically verifying motor vehicle liability insurance policies; (3) require the Secretary to verify the existence of a liability insurance policy for every motor vehicle registered in Illinois once every 12 months; (4) allow the Secretary to request information from motor vehicle owners whose liability insurance cannot be verified; (5) suspend the registration of any motor vehicle owner that fails to respond or whose response shows the motor vehicle is not covered; (6) require insurance companies to assist the Secretary in verifying insurance information submitted in response to an information request; (7) authorize the Secretary to perform additional insurance verifications. Provides that this proposed legislation must not give the Secretary regulatory authority over insurance companies. Requires the Secretary to adopt rules for the electronic motor vehicle liability insurance verification system by January 1, 2016, subject to appropriation. Repeals the Act on July 1, 2016. Amends the Illinois Vehicle Code. Removes the requirement that applicants for vehicle registration provide insurance information for the vehicle for which registration issuance or renewal is being sought. Removes the provision that submission of false insurance information with a vehicle registration application is a Class C misdemeanor. Repeals the Section requiring remittance agents remitting vehicle registration applications to ask customers for the vehicle's insurance information. Provides that current procedures for insurance verification is repealed on December 31, 2015. Effective immediately.
